Yes, on Monday night, a bunch of lucky people including celebrities, select media and power players got the first look at Star Wars: The Rise of Skywalker and they aren’t holding back their reactions. People who have watched the world premiere in Los Angeles took to Twitter to share their reactions. Sadly, the reactions are not all positive. Most of these lucky people think that the film was a mix of satisfaction and disappointments, but there is hope as many of them were extremely positive too.

Mike Ryan from Uproxx

“‘Star Wars: The Rise of Skywalker’ is certainly the most convoluted Star Wars. There is a lot I liked, but the first half gets so bogged down with exposition and new plot and doodads and beacons and transmitters, it feels like it should have been three movies on its own.”

Adam B. from Variety

“There’s so much movie in this movie. But its best moments are the quietest and most human.”

Laura Prudon from IGN

“The emotional highs are spectacular, and there are a lot of payoffs (some earned, some not). But some choices feel like an unnecessary course-correct from The Last Jedi and some just plain don’t make sense.”

Rob Keyes from Screen Rant

“It’s an immensely satisfying and massive end to the saga. It somehow addresses issues, problematic characters, and most unanswered questions from The Force Awakens and The Last Jedi too.”

Erik Davis from Fandango

“Epic. All of it. #TheRiseofSkywalker is a terrific finale that is just stuffed with so much of everything. Action, adventure — answers!! — humour, heart, love, and grit.”
